Rambukwella, R., Priyadarshana, D., Vidanapathirana, R.
2015 | View More »
Liyanagamage, Amaradasa
2008 | View More »
Resources and Resistance
1998 | View More »
Studies and Reflections on Media in the Digital Age
2006 | View More »
Young People and Harmful Media Content in the Digital Age
2006 | View More »